Transaction 75ced3f234b2f609b5333b180cfff49b4f3772c8fffc6cca7ea3aa46c113110a

2 Input
1 Outputs
  • 75ced3f234b2f609b5333b180cfff49b4f3772c8fffc6cca7ea3aa46c113110a:0
  • value  1764343
    address  136ng6WUuv92YuLuoJVCyNUVaSwr2a5Tka